#c77030 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c77030 is composed of 78% red, 43.9%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 43.7% magenta, 75.9% yellow and 22% black. It has a hue angle of 25.4 degrees, a saturation of 61.1% and a lightness of 48.4%. #c77030 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e060 with #8f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

Shades and Tints of #c77030

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090502 is the darkest color, while #fdfbf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c77030

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#857a73 is the less saturated color, while #f76900 is the most saturated one.
